More than 75 percent of Urgent Couriers’ customers book their courier jobs online every day using their world leading website.

Urgent Couriers’ vision is setting the standard for the courier industry and they are understandably proud of theirs sustainability programmes. They live and breathe sustainability and have done so since the late 1990s, using the environmental, social and economic pillars of sustainability to guide all their business decisions to ensure they don’t compromise the success of future generations with any actions today. This includes paying their courier drivers a ‘living wage’. By taking a responsible approach to pricing, Urgent Couriers ensures the company's financial profitability and the economic viability of its couriers. A guiding principle of Urgent Couriers since inception is to ensure its couriers are viable business people in their own right.  Urgent Couriers are committed to providing their clients with the most consistent, reliable service as part of an overall value plan, and only by rewarding their couriers fairly can they ensure they perform.

Urgent Couriers is continuously instigating new innovations. There are a privately owned company founded in 1989 by managing director Steve Bonnici.
